Subject: [PATCH v2 1/2] hwmon:(pmbus/tda38740a) TDA38740A Voltage Regulator Driver

Add the pmbus driver for the Infineon TDA38740A/TDA38725A
DC-DC voltage regulator.

diff --git a/drivers/hwmon/pmbus/tda38740a.c b/drivers/hwmon/pmbus/tda38740a.c
new file mode 100644
index 000000000000..b31e1b5c6916
--- /dev/null
+++ b/drivers/hwmon/pmbus/tda38740a.c
@@ -0,0 +1,203 @@
+// SPDX-License-Identifier: GPL-2.0+
+/**
+ * Hardware monitoring driver for Infineon Integrated-pol-voltage-regulators
+ * Driver for TDA38725A and TDA38740A
+ *
+ * Copyright (c) 2025 Infineon Technologies
+ */
+
+#include <linux/err.h>
+#include <linux/i2c.h>
+#include <linux/init.h>
+#include <linux/kernel.h>
+#include <linux/module.h>
+#include <linux/regulator/driver.h>
+#include "pmbus.h"
+
+#define TDA38725A_IC_DEVICE_ID "\xA9"
+#define TDA38740A_IC_DEVICE_ID "\xA8"
+
+static const struct i2c_device_id tda38740a_id[];
+
+enum chips { tda38725a, tda38740a };
+
+struct tda38740a_data {
+	enum chips id;
+	struct pmbus_driver_info info;
+	u32 vout_voltage_multiplier[2];
+};
+
+#define to_tda38740a_data(x) container_of(x, struct tda38740a_data, info)
+
+static const struct regulator_desc __maybe_unused tda38740a_reg_desc[] = {
+	PMBUS_REGULATOR("vout", 0),
+};
+
+static int tda38740a_read_word_data(struct i2c_client *client, int page,
+				    int phase, int reg)
+{
+	const struct pmbus_driver_info *info = pmbus_get_driver_info(client);
+	const struct tda38740a_data *data = to_tda38740a_data(info);
+	int ret;
+
+	/* Virtual PMBUS Command not supported */
+	if (reg >= PMBUS_VIRT_BASE)
+		return -ENXIO;
+
+	switch (reg) {
+	case PMBUS_READ_VOUT:
+		ret = pmbus_read_word_data(client, page, phase, reg);
+		if (ret < 0)
+			return ret;
+		ret = ((ret * data->vout_voltage_multiplier[0]) /
+		       data->vout_voltage_multiplier[1]);
+		break;
+	case PMBUS_VOUT_COMMAND:
+	case PMBUS_VOUT_MAX:
+	case PMBUS_VOUT_MARGIN_HIGH:
+	case PMBUS_VOUT_MARGIN_LOW:
+	case PMBUS_VOUT_TRANSITION_RATE:
+	case PMBUS_VOUT_DROOP:
+	case PMBUS_VOUT_SCALE_LOOP:
+	case PMBUS_VOUT_OV_FAULT_LIMIT:
+	case PMBUS_VOUT_UV_FAULT_LIMIT:
+	case PMBUS_IOUT_OC_FAULT_LIMIT:
+	case PMBUS_OT_FAULT_LIMIT:
+	case PMBUS_OT_WARN_LIMIT:
+	case PMBUS_VIN_OV_FAULT_LIMIT:
+	case PMBUS_STATUS_WORD:
+	case PMBUS_READ_VIN:
+	case PMBUS_READ_IIN:
+	case PMBUS_READ_IOUT:
+	case PMBUS_READ_TEMPERATURE_1:
+	case PMBUS_READ_POUT:
+	case PMBUS_READ_PIN:
+		ret = pmbus_read_word_data(client, page, phase, reg);
+		break;
+	default:
+		ret = -ENODATA;
+		break;
+	}
+	return ret;
+}
+
+static struct pmbus_driver_info tda38740a_info[] = {
+	[tda38740a] = {
+		.pages = 1,
+		.read_word_data = tda38740a_read_word_data,
+		.format[PSC_VOLTAGE_IN] = linear,
+		.format[PSC_VOLTAGE_OUT] = linear,
+		.format[PSC_CURRENT_OUT] = linear,
+		.format[PSC_CURRENT_IN] = linear,
+		.format[PSC_POWER] = linear,
+		.format[PSC_TEMPERATURE] = linear,
+
+		.func[0] = PMBUS_HAVE_VIN | PMBUS_HAVE_STATUS_INPUT
+			| PMBUS_HAVE_TEMP | PMBUS_HAVE_STATUS_TEMP
+			| PMBUS_HAVE_IIN
+			| PMBUS_HAVE_VOUT | PMBUS_HAVE_STATUS_VOUT
+			| PMBUS_HAVE_IOUT | PMBUS_HAVE_STATUS_IOUT
+			| PMBUS_HAVE_POUT | PMBUS_HAVE_PIN,
+#if IS_ENABLED(CONFIG_SENSORS_TDA38740A_REGULATOR)
+		.num_regulators = 1,
+		.reg_desc = tda38740a_reg_desc,
+#endif
+	},
+};
+
+static int tda38740a_get_device_id(struct i2c_client *client)
+{
+	u8 device_id[I2C_SMBUS_BLOCK_MAX + 1];
+	enum chips id;
+	int status;
+
+	status = i2c_smbus_read_block_data(client, PMBUS_IC_DEVICE_ID,
+					   device_id);
+	if (status < 0 || status > 1) {
+		dev_err(&client->dev,
+			"Failed to read Device ID or unexpected/unsupported Device\n");
+		return -ENODEV;
+	}
+
+	if (!memcmp(TDA38725A_IC_DEVICE_ID, device_id, 1)) {
+		id = tda38725a;
+	} else if (!memcmp(TDA38740A_IC_DEVICE_ID, device_id, 1)) {
+		id = tda38740a;
+	} else {
+		dev_err(&client->dev, "Unsupported device with ID:%s\n",
+			device_id);
+		return -ENODEV;
+	}
+
+	return id;
+}
+
+static int tda38740a_probe(struct i2c_client *client)
+{
+	struct device *dev = &client->dev;
+	struct tda38740a_data *data;
+	int chip_id;
+
+	if (!i2c_check_functionality(client->adapter,
+				     I2C_FUNC_SMBUS_BYTE |
+					     I2C_FUNC_SMBUS_BYTE_DATA |
+					     I2C_FUNC_SMBUS_WORD_DATA |
+					     I2C_FUNC_SMBUS_BLOCK_DATA))
+		return -ENODEV;
+
+	chip_id = tda38740a_get_device_id(client);
+	if (chip_id < 0)
+		return chip_id;
+
+	data = devm_kzalloc(dev, sizeof(*data), GFP_KERNEL);
+	if (!data)
+		return -ENOMEM;
+	data->id = chip_id;
+	memcpy(&data->info, &tda38740a_info[chip_id], sizeof(data->info));
+
+	if (!of_property_read_u32_array(client->dev.of_node, "infineon,vout-voltage-multiplier",
+					data->vout_voltage_multiplier,
+		    ARRAY_SIZE(data->vout_voltage_multiplier))) {
+		dev_info(&client->dev,
+			 "vout-voltage-multiplier from Device Tree:%d %d\n",
+			 data->vout_voltage_multiplier[0],
+			 data->vout_voltage_multiplier[1]);
+	} else {
+		dev_info(&client->dev,
+			 "vout-voltage-multiplier not available from Device Tree,using default values");
+		data->vout_voltage_multiplier[0] = 0x01;
+		data->vout_voltage_multiplier[1] = 0x01;
+	}
+
+	return pmbus_do_probe(client, &data->info);
+}
+
+static const struct i2c_device_id tda38740a_id[] = { { "tda38725a", tda38725a },
+						     { "tda38740a", tda38740a },
+						     {} };
+
+MODULE_DEVICE_TABLE(i2c, tda38740a_id);
+
+static const struct of_device_id __maybe_unused tda38740a_of_match[] = {
+	{ .compatible = "infineon,tda38725a", .data = (void *)tda38725a },
+	{ .compatible = "infineon,tda38740a", .data = (void *)tda38740a },
+	{}
+};
+
+MODULE_DEVICE_TABLE(of, tda38740a_of_match);
+
+static struct i2c_driver tda38740a_driver = {
+	.driver = {
+		.name = "tda38740a",
+		.of_match_table = of_match_ptr(tda38740a_of_match),
+	},
+	.probe = tda38740a_probe,
+	.id_table = tda38740a_id,
+};
+
+module_i2c_driver(tda38740a_driver);
+
+MODULE_AUTHOR("Ashish Yadav <Ashish.Yadav@...ineon.com>");
+MODULE_DESCRIPTION("PMBus driver for Infineon TDA38725A/40A IPOL");
+MODULE_LICENSE("GPL");
+MODULE_IMPORT_NS("PMBUS");
